    LMiller7 said:
    The decision as to which pagefile to write to is based on how busy the drive is. It will use the drive that has the shortest write queue. But it does not take performance of the drives into consideration (at least I don't believe so). A secondary drive will usually be less busy. That means the small and fast pagefile on the SSD will rarely be used.

    From a performance standpoint you don't want a pagefile on a secondary drive unless it has performance comparable to the OS drive.
    I was going to say something like that too. Most of performance would be lost if it's on slower drive. Even if it was on another drive, system would still have to use same resources to use it from that drive.

    I set my page file on the C drive with a 200 MB initial size and 4000 MB maximum.
    That way it starts out as a small pagefile and Windows increases it if/when needed.
    I've been doing this for years with W7, W8.1, and W10.
    It hasn't caused any problems for me.
    Then i can tell if something uses the pagefile, and the size increases.

    I set 200 MB initial as i read a long time ago that's the min needed to create a dumpfile if a BSOD occurs.
    I don't know if there is a performance difference with these settings.
